For those of you that like the excitement and mystery of beta drivers, NVIDIA has released new GeForce 285.27 Beta drivers. The company says:

The new GeForce 285.27 beta drivers are now available to download. Filled with performance improvements, fixes, and new and updated 3D Vision profiles, the drivers are an essential upgrade for those seeking the absolute best from their games. Of most interest will be the aforementioned performance improvements. On the GeForce GTX 580, SLI users can expect to receive frame rate boosts of up to 13% in Metro 2033, 8% in STALKER: Call of Pripyat, 7% in Civilization V, 7% in F1 2010, 5% in Crysis 2 with the DirectX 11 Ultra Upgrade enabled, 5% in Lost Planet 2, and 5% in Mafia 2. Single-GPU users will receive improvements of up to 5% in Call Of Duty: Black Ops, and 5% in StarCraft II.
